IdentifiantMot de passe
Loading...
Mot de passe oublié ?Je m'inscris ! (gratuit)
Navigation

Inscrivez-vous gratuitement
pour pouvoir participer, suivre les réponses en temps réel, voter pour les messages, poser vos propres questions et recevoir la newsletter

SAS STAT Discussion :

Analyse typologique aprés une ACM


Sujet :

SAS STAT

  1. #1
    Membre à l'essai
    Profil pro
    Inscrit en
    Juillet 2011
    Messages
    8
    Détails du profil
    Informations personnelles :
    Localisation : France

    Informations forums :
    Inscription : Juillet 2011
    Messages : 8
    Points : 13
    Points
    13
    Par défaut Analyse typologique aprés une ACM
    Bonjour,
    Je cherche à partitionner des individus.
    Ayant des variables qualitatives j'ai effectué une analyse des correspondances multiples.
    Mais je ne sais pas comment récupérer les coordonnées des individus sur les nouveaux axes pour ensuite faire mon analyse typologique.
    Est ce que quelqu'un peut me renseigner ?
    Merci d'avance !

  2. #2
    Membre expérimenté
    Avatar de MEGAMIND2
    Homme Profil pro
    Paris
    Inscrit en
    Janvier 2011
    Messages
    1 029
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Localisation : France, Paris (Île de France)

    Informations professionnelles :
    Activité : Paris

    Informations forums :
    Inscription : Janvier 2011
    Messages : 1 029
    Points : 1 489
    Points
    1 489
    Par défaut
    Avec quelle procédure ?

  3. #3
    Membre à l'essai
    Profil pro
    Inscrit en
    Juillet 2011
    Messages
    8
    Détails du profil
    Informations personnelles :
    Localisation : France

    Informations forums :
    Inscription : Juillet 2011
    Messages : 8
    Points : 13
    Points
    13
    Par défaut
    Avec la procédure corresp. (il y a d'autres possibilités?)
    voila ce que j'ai codé pour l'acm :
    Code : Sélectionner tout - Visualiser dans une fenêtre à part
    1
    2
    3
    4
    proc corresp data=matable MCA dimens=5 out=tablesortie ALL;
    tables es variables;
    supplementary mes variables illustratives;
    run;
    merci de votre aide !

  4. #4
    Membre expérimenté
    Avatar de MEGAMIND2
    Homme Profil pro
    Paris
    Inscrit en
    Janvier 2011
    Messages
    1 029
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Localisation : France, Paris (Île de France)

    Informations professionnelles :
    Activité : Paris

    Informations forums :
    Inscription : Janvier 2011
    Messages : 1 029
    Points : 1 489
    Points
    1 489
    Par défaut
    Pour moi Dim1, Dim2 représentent les coordonnées de tes invividus sur les axes principales

  5. #5
    Membre à l'essai
    Profil pro
    Inscrit en
    Juillet 2011
    Messages
    8
    Détails du profil
    Informations personnelles :
    Localisation : France

    Informations forums :
    Inscription : Juillet 2011
    Messages : 8
    Points : 13
    Points
    13
    Par défaut
    Moi j'ai les coordonnées des différentes modalités des variables dans dim1 dim2.

    Et je voudrais du coup retrouver les coordonnées des individus (la somme des coordonnées des modalités des variables qui leur correspond je crois )

  6. #6
    Membre expérimenté
    Avatar de MEGAMIND2
    Homme Profil pro
    Paris
    Inscrit en
    Janvier 2011
    Messages
    1 029
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Localisation : France, Paris (Île de France)

    Informations professionnelles :
    Activité : Paris

    Informations forums :
    Inscription : Janvier 2011
    Messages : 1 029
    Points : 1 489
    Points
    1 489
    Par défaut
    regarde

  7. #7
    Expert confirmé
    Avatar de olivier.decourt
    Homme Profil pro
    Formateur R/SAS/statistiques
    Inscrit en
    Avril 2008
    Messages
    2 064
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Âge : 46
    Localisation : France

    Informations professionnelles :
    Activité : Formateur R/SAS/statistiques
    Secteur : Conseil

    Informations forums :
    Inscription : Avril 2008
    Messages : 2 064
    Points : 4 478
    Points
    4 478
    Par défaut
    Avec TABLES on ne récupère pas les coordonnées factorielles de l'espace des individus, uniquement celles des modalités des variables. C'est donc normal que ta table OUT ne contienne pas ce que tu veux.
    Il faudrait créer un tableau d'indicatrices (tableau disjonctif complet ; avec la proc TRANSREG par exemple) puis utiliser l'instruction VAR de la proc CORRESP. Tu auras des observations _TYPE_="ROW" dans ta table OUT qui seront les individus, avec leurs coordonnées factorielles dans DIM1, DIM2, etc.
    Il n'y a alors plus besoin de l'option MCA, par contre NOROW=PRINT évitera que la fenêtre Output se remplisse des coordonnées factorielles des individus.
    Bon courage.
    Olivier

  8. #8
    Membre à l'essai
    Profil pro
    Inscrit en
    Juillet 2011
    Messages
    8
    Détails du profil
    Informations personnelles :
    Localisation : France

    Informations forums :
    Inscription : Juillet 2011
    Messages : 8
    Points : 13
    Points
    13
    Par défaut
    Merci, je vais essayer tout ça !

  9. #9
    Membre régulier
    Homme Profil pro
    Biostatisticien
    Inscrit en
    Février 2015
    Messages
    42
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Localisation : France, Gironde (Aquitaine)

    Informations professionnelles :
    Activité : Biostatisticien
    Secteur : Associations - ONG

    Informations forums :
    Inscription : Février 2015
    Messages : 42
    Points : 79
    Points
    79
    Par défaut option BINARY
    Salut à vous!
    J'ai le même problème que sushi23, et je ne trouve pas vraiment de solution !!!

    Si je lance une ACM du type :
    Code : Sélectionner tout - Visualiser dans une fenêtre à part
    1
    2
    3
    proc corresp data=matable MCA out=tablesortie ALL plots=all;
    tables varQL1-varQL9;
    run;
    Alors je n'obtiens que les coordonnées (et contributions et cos²) des modalités des variables (et pas des sujets)...

    Par contre j'ai trouvé une option (BINARY) qui me permet d'obtenir aussi les coordonnées (et contributions et cos²) des sujets (en ligne dans ma base):
    Code : Sélectionner tout - Visualiser dans une fenêtre à part
    1
    2
    3
    proc corresp data=matable MCA out=tablesortie ALL plots=all BINARY;
    tables varQL1-varQL9;
    run;
    Comme le dit Olivier je trouve désormais dans mon output "tablesortie", des lignes _TYPE_="OBS" qui correspondent bien à mes sujets, le seul problème c'est qu'il ne sont pas identifiés via leur identifiant (variable "NUM" dans mon cas) mais seulement via le numéro de la ligne... Pas très satisfaisant donc!! Quelqu'un aurait-il une idée pour faire mieux ???

    [Je précise que ma base de données est constituée d'individus en ligne, et de variables en colonnes].

    Merci d'avance à tous ;-)

+ Répondre à la discussion
Cette discussion est résolue.

Discussions similaires

  1. Réponses: 0
    Dernier message: 08/12/2014, 06h51
  2. [Nombre]formater le nombre de décimal après une virgule.
    Par PascalCmoa dans le forum Collection et Stream
    Réponses: 5
    Dernier message: 09/03/2007, 10h40
  3. Générer une bdd après une analyse
    Par EpOnYmE187 dans le forum WinDev
    Réponses: 3
    Dernier message: 13/01/2006, 12h44
  4. Réponses: 6
    Dernier message: 30/08/2004, 15h48
  5. [interbase]Se logger après une première installation
    Par Ultra-FX dans le forum InterBase
    Réponses: 3
    Dernier message: 13/09/2002, 11h44

Partager

Partager
  • Envoyer la discussion sur Viadeo
  • Envoyer la discussion sur Twitter
  • Envoyer la discussion sur Google
  • Envoyer la discussion sur Facebook
  • Envoyer la discussion sur Digg
  • Envoyer la discussion sur Delicious
  • Envoyer la discussion sur MySpace
  • Envoyer la discussion sur Yahoo